Job Title: Microbiology Validation Engineer
The Microbiology Validation Engineer is responsible for planning, executing, and delivering microbiological method validation and laboratory validation activities in support of a cGMP remediation and validation program. This role ensures that analytical methods are scientifically sound, appropriately validated, and compliant with current regulatory expectations and pharmaceutical laboratory cGMP requirements.
Responsibilities
- Lead the validation of rapid microbiological methods, including the NeoGen system, to ensure reliability and regulatory compliance.
- Perform method suitability testing across multiple product matrices to confirm that methods are appropriate for their intended use.
- Design and execute comparative studies against compendial United States Pharmacopeia (USP) methods to demonstrate equivalency or superiority of new methods.
- Develop and execute dilution validation studies and related experimental designs to support robust microbiological testing strategies.
- Independently author validation protocols, reports, and supporting documentation for microbiological and laboratory validation activities.
- Prepare risk assessments related to microbiological methods and laboratory processes, and propose appropriate mitigation strategies.
- Lead and document deviation investigations associated with microbiological testing and validation activities, ensuring thorough root cause analysis and corrective actions.
- Apply working knowledge of 21 CFR Parts 210 and 211, data integrity principles, and pharmaceutical laboratory cGMP requirements to all validation activities.
- Collaborate closely with Operations, Quality, and Leadership teams to align validation activities with business needs and regulatory expectations.
- Explain regulatory and validation requirements in practical, business-focused terms to non-quality personnel to support understanding and adoption.
- Influence stakeholders without direct authority to build consensus around new procedures, documentation requirements, and quality system improvements.
- Support implementation of new and improved quality systems and processes in environments with low process maturity or developing quality systems.
- Balance compliance objectives with operational realities while maintaining adherence to regulatory expectations and quality standards.
